From 37eac3f4609c4a6b7c8c3a2f4046fbc5deb07299 Mon Sep 17 00:00:00 2001
From: Prabhakar Kushwaha <prabhakar.kushwaha@nxp.com>
Date: Tue, 19 Jul 2016 15:54:33 +0530
Subject: [PATCH] armv8: ls1012a: Update Refresh cycle for DDR

Refresh cycle value must be selected based on the frequency
of DDR. tREFI = 7.8 us as per JEDEC. The value for MDREF[REF_CNT]
should be based on round up (tREFI/tCK) formula. For 500MHz, mdref
value should be 0x0f3c8000.

Signed-off-by: Calvin Johnson <calvin.johnson@nxp.com>
Signed-off-by: Prabhakar Kushwaha <prabhakar.kushwaha@nxp.com>
Reviewed-by: York Sun <york.sun@nxp.com>
---
 include/fsl_mmdc.h |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/include/fsl_mmdc.h b/include/fsl_mmdc.h
index 833696b5e8..a939d89d6b 100644
--- a/include/fsl_mmdc.h
+++ b/include/fsl_mmdc.h
@@ -43,7 +43,7 @@
 
 #define CONFIG_SYS_MMDC_CORE_PWR_SAV_CTRL_STAT	0x00001067
 
-#define CONFIG_SYS_MMDC_CORE_REFRESH_CTL	0x103e8000
+#define CONFIG_SYS_MMDC_CORE_REFRESH_CTL	0x0f3c8000
 
 #define START_REFRESH				0x00000001
 
-- 
2.39.5